  1. Click ‘Get Form’ to open the nh financial affidavit in the editor.
  2. Begin by entering your personal information, including your name and case details at the top of the form.
  3. List the names, ages, and relationships of any dependents you support in the designated section.
  4. Indicate your employment status. If employed, provide details about your job; if unemployed, state your last date of employment and anticipated return to work.
  5. Document all household members along with their monthly income and contributions to expenses.
  6. Detail any real estate and vehicles you own, including their market values and amounts owed.
  7. Complete sections regarding available money, monthly take-home amounts for both you and your spouse, as well as monthly household expenses.
  8. Finally, review all entries for accuracy before signing and dating the affidavit at the bottom of the form.

Financial affidavits provide an overall view of the marital assets and debts so the court can equitably distribute each amongst the parties. Without this document, one spouse could hide assets or provide a misrepresentation of their financial situation which could lead to an unfair division of property and debt. The Domestic Relations Financial Affidavit (DRFA) is a mandatory document required by Rule 24.2 of the Georgia Uniform Rules of the Superior Court in most family law cases. Both parties must submit a DRFA, which includes details about income, assets, debts, expenses, and information about themselves and their children.

In Florida, both spouses are required to file a financial affidavit in most divorce cases, as it helps the court make informed decisions about financial matters. The document includes: Income from all sources, including wages, bonuses, rental income, and business earnings.
You must fill in a financial affidavit either Form JD-FM-6-SHORT or Form JD-FM-6-LONG, depending on your gross annual income and net assets when getting divorced in Connecticut. This paperwork details your financial affairs, allowing the court to determine spousal and child support.
Why Full Financial Disclosure in an Uncontested Divorce Matters. Illinois law requires that both spouses complete a full financial disclosure, even if the divorce is amicable. Each spouse furnishes a sworn financial affidavit detailing his or her income, assets, debts, and expenses.
